Security Advisor reaffirms its position in Chile

6/07/16

Security Advisor was present at the Annual Dinner of the Chilean Association of Information Technology Companies AG (ACTI).
Reading time: 2 minutes

The meeting gathered on June 21st at the W Hotel more than 300 professionals of the area, the main suppliers of the Chilean ICT industry, under the premise "The digital economy is impacting the development of Chile". Security Advisor invited some of its most prominent clients, including AON, ENTEL, Gasandes, Kaufmann, Metlife, Transbank and VTR, who were also present at this important occasion.

 

This annual dinner was the ideal occasion to address the different challenges faced by ICT, as well as what they contribute to improve productivity. They also discussed the sustainable growth of the industries in the field and the need to mitigate the gaps in Human Capital specialized in Information Technology, in order to take advantage of the opportunities offered by the Digital Revolution.

 

In this sense, Security Advisor's regional director, Leonardo Berro, assures that Uruguayan companies can -both in terms of structure and human capital- disembark in Chile, for which they can count on Security Advisor as an ally. "The Chilean market is one of the most demanding in Latin America, but thanks to the effort and professionalism of our entire team, we have managed to occupy a privileged position among local companies dedicated to information security," says Berro.

 

"In Security Advisor Chile we have a technical-commercial structure, which together with the regional team of Argentina and Uruguay, has been able to tackle large projects," said Carlos Jaureche, Business Development Manager, based in Santiago. "We invite Uruguayan companies to follow this path of insertion in the Chilean market, an extremely attractive market, for which it is necessary to know the local culture and idiosyncrasy on how to do business", he added.

 

In this sense, Security Advisor places its know-how and expertise in the Chilean market at the service of Uruguayan entrepreneurs.
